Second Conditional Exercise Pdf There are four conditional patterns in the english language, and they usually involve an “if” clause. this lesson will focus on the second conditional, also known as the unreal conditional. Put the verb into the correct tense to make the second conditional. if i (be) you, i (get) a new job. if he (be) younger, he (travel) more. if we (not be) friends, i (be) angry with you.
